Understanding the Basics: What is Arginine?

Arginine, also known as L-arginine, is an amino acid, serving as a fundamental building block of proteins essential for cellular structure and function. Its chemical structure includes an amino group, a carboxyl group, and a unique side chain.

While typically produced by the body in sufficient amounts in healthy adults, classifying it as nonessential, this can change.

The “Conditionally Essential” Classification

Arginine is often termed "conditionally essential" or "semi-essential" because the body's ability to produce it may not meet demands under certain conditions. Dietary intake may be required during growth, illness, stress, organ dysfunction, or certain chronic diseases.

The Primary Functions of Arginine in the Body

Arginine is a versatile amino acid with roles extending beyond protein synthesis. It is a precursor for nitric oxide (NO), a critical signaling molecule that promotes blood vessel relaxation, improving circulation. This enhanced blood flow can benefit cardiovascular health, immune response, hormone release, and wound healing. Arginine is also involved in the urea cycle, which eliminates ammonia.

Dietary Sources of Arginine

A balanced diet with sufficient protein typically provides enough arginine for healthy adults. It's found in various foods. These include animal-based sources like red meat, poultry, dairy, and fish, and plant-based options like nuts, seeds, legumes, soy products, and whole grains.
